Nilgiri tea, also known as Blue Mountain tea, is a type of black tea grown in the Nilgiri hills of southern India, primarily in the state of Tamil Nadu. The Nilgiri hills, part of the Western Ghats mountain range, provide an ideal climate and terrain for tea cultivation, with high altitudes, cool temperatures, and abundant rainfall contributing to the unique flavor profile of Nilgiri tea.

Nilgiri tea is characterized by its brisk, bright, and refreshing taste, with a smooth and mellow flavor profile. It is known for its floral and fruity notes, often with hints of citrus, making it a popular choice for both hot and iced tea preparations. Nilgiri tea is prized for its versatility and is commonly used as a base for flavored teas and tea blends.

The tea estates in the Nilgiri hills produce a range of grades and varieties of Nilgiri tea, including orthodox teas, CTC (crush, tear, curl) teas, and specialty teas such as green tea and white tea. Orthodox Nilgiri teas are typically handcrafted and undergo minimal processing, resulting in high-quality teas with complex flavors and aromas.
